Saints defeat Titans 34-26 in Week 17 victory

The New Orleans Saints secured a 34-26 win over the Tennessee Titans in Week 17, marking their fourth consecutive victory of the season. Rookie quarterback Tyler Shough set a career-high with 333 passing yards, while wide receiver Chris Olave achieved his first 100-catch season. The win improved the Saints' all-time record against the Titans to 8-9-1.

The Saints' offense amassed 423 total net yards and converted 5 of 11 third-down attempts, scoring touchdowns on both red-zone trips. Shough completed 22 of 27 passes for 333 yards and one touchdown, earning a 142.4 passer rating. He also rushed three times for eight yards. This performance made Shough the first rookie quarterback with back-to-back 300-yard passing games since C.J. Stroud in 2023.

Running back Audric Estimé led the ground game with 14 carries for 94 yards and a 32-yard touchdown, his career high. Olave caught eight passes for 119 yards and his ninth touchdown, reaching 1,163 receiving yards for the season—making him the sixth Saints player to hit 1,100 yards in a campaign. His 100 receptions tie him with Michael Thomas as the only Saints receivers to reach that mark in franchise history.

Wide receiver Kevin Austin Jr. recorded four receptions for 52 yards and his first career touchdown, setting personal bests. Tight end Juwan Johnson had four catches for 95 yards, also a career high.

Defensively, cornerback Alontae Taylor recorded nine tackles and four pass breakups, reaching 12 for the season and joining an elite group of Saints defenders. Defensive end Chase Young contributed 4 tackles, 1.5 sacks—including a strip sack returned for a touchdown—and now has 8.5 sacks in 11 games. Cameron Jordan added five tackles, a sack, and a forced fumble, bringing his season total to 9.5 sacks—his seventh such season. Jonah Williams notched a sack, his third of the year.

Kicker Charlie Smyth made field goals of 57 and 56 yards, becoming the first Saints kicker with three 56-plus yarders in a season. The victory gives New Orleans a 5-3-1 record in games played in Houston or Nashville against the Titans or Oilers franchise and marks the third time they've won four December games.

Saints rally to beat Titans 34-26 in Week 17

Riportato dall'IA Immagine generata dall'IA

The New Orleans Saints staged a dramatic comeback to defeat the Tennessee Titans 34-26 on Sunday at Nissan Stadium, extending their winning streak to four games. Rookie quarterback Tyler Shough outshone the Titans' top draft pick Cam Ward, leading New Orleans to a 6-10 record while dropping Tennessee to 3-13. Key defensive plays and a strong second-half rushing performance sealed the victory.

The New Orleans Saints secured a 20-17 victory over the Carolina Panthers in Week 15 with a 47-yard field goal by Charlie Smyth as time expired. The win improved the Saints to 4-10 and marked their second straight upset in the NFC South. Quarterback Tyler Shough led a crucial late drive to set up the game-winner.

The Dallas Cowboys secured a 33-16 victory over the Las Vegas Raiders in Week 11, showcasing a revitalized defense with new additions and key returns. Quinnen Williams recorded 1.5 sacks and five quarterback hits in his debut, while DeMarvion Overshown returned from injury to bolster the unit. The win has sparked hope for a playoff push amid a tough upcoming schedule.

The Pittsburgh Steelers snapped a two-game losing streak with a 27-20 upset victory over the 7-1 Indianapolis Colts on Sunday at Acrisure Stadium. Pittsburgh's defense forced six turnovers, including five from the Colts' offense, while holding Jonathan Taylor to 45 yards on 14 carries. Aaron Rodgers threw for 203 yards and a touchdown as the Steelers improved to 5-3.

The Los Angeles Rams advanced in the NFL playoffs with a narrow 20-17 overtime victory over the Chicago Bears in the NFC divisional round. Safety Kamren Curl's crucial interception in overtime paved the way for the game-winning field goal. Pro Football Focus grades highlight contributions from unheralded defenders and key offensive performers.

San Antonio secured a convincing 117-102 victory over the Oklahoma City Thunder on Thursday, December 25, marking their eighth straight win. Victor Wembanyama contributed 19 points and 11 rebounds despite limited playing time since returning from injury. This loss marks the third defeat for the Thunder against the Spurs in two weeks.
